Softball Preview: Ansonia Tigers vs. Fort Recovery Indians
The Ansonia Tigers will challenge the Fort Recovery Indians at 5:00 p.m. on Thursday. Ansonia is strutting in with some hitting muscle as they've averaged 8 runs per game this season.
Fort Recovery will face off against a team with plenty of momentum: Ansonia extended their winning streak to three on Wednesday. Everything went the Tigers' way against Legacy Christian Academy as they made off with a 19-2 win. Considering the Tigers have won nine games by more than five runs this season, Wednesday's blowout was nothing new.
Miley Walls made a big impact no matter where she played. She looked comfortable on the mound, striking out seven batters over 2.2 innings while giving up just one earned run off one hit. She has been nothing but reliable: she hasn't given up more than one earned run in four consecutive appearances. She was also solid in the batter's box, getting on base in all four of her plate appearances with two RBI.
In other batting news, Shyann McKenna was a standout: she went 2-for-3 with two runs, one triple, and two RBI. Another player making a difference was Lillian Kaiser, who went 2-for-4 with five RBI, one triple, and one run.
Ansonia hit smart and finished the game with only one strikeout. They are a perfect 3-0 when they post two or more strikeouts.
Meanwhile, Fort Recovery came up short against Troy on Saturday and fell 8-4. The Indians have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Ansonia's victory bumped their record up to 12-10. As for Fort Recovery, their loss dropped their record down to 11-9.
Ansonia skirted past Fort Recovery 3-2 in their previous meeting back in March of 2024. Will the Tigers repeat their success, or do the Indians have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
